操作系统都是centos 源服务器名称:A 目标服务器名称:B
在A服务器操作
su - oracle
1、在Linux目录创建目录,用来保存导出的数据文件
mkdir -p /home/oracle/expdp_dir //一台服务器只要创建一次
sqlplus / as sysdba
2、创建逻辑目录,该命令不会在操作系统创建真正的目录
SQL> create directory
expdp_dir as '/home/oracle/expdp_dir'; //一台服务器只要创建一次
3、赋予导出的用户权限
SQL> grant read,write on directory
expdp_dir to username;//实际情况可以根据用户需要进行授权,有些用户具有DBA权限的就不需要了。
exit
4、导出整个用户数据库
$ expdp username/userpassword@asid DIRECTORY=expdp_dir DUMPFILE=fe.dmp //每次都要操作
在B服务器中操作:
su - oracle
5、在Linux目录创建目录,用来保存导出的数据文件
mkdir -p /home/oracle/impdp_dir //一台服务器只要创建一次
在impdp_dir目录下必须有读写权限
chmod 777 impdp_dir
6、文件传输
可以通过SCP命令直接从A服务器中用oracle用户将数据库文件传到B服务器impdp_dir
或者是通过winscp,先将A服务器上面的文件传到客户电脑,然后在传客户电脑在打开一个WINSCP会话有oracle登录,复制到impdp_dir目录下面
sqlplus / as sysdba
创建逻辑目录,该命令不会在操作系统创建真正的目录
SQL> create directory impdp_dir as '/home/oracle/impdp_dir';//一台服务器只要创建一次
SQL> grant read,write on directory impdp_dir to username;//实际情况可以根据用户需要进行授权,有些用户具有DBA权限的就不需要了。
exit
8、导入整个用户数据库
$ impdp username/password@bsid DIRECTORY=impdp_dir DUMPFILE=fe.dmp
分享到:
相关推荐
oracle expdp impdp 分区表重映射导出导入 数据迁移方案,以SI01用户为例子,将用户分区表导出后,将分区表重映射到新的表空间,完成数据迁移和检查。照方案例子按步去做,一定能成功。
Oracle EXPDP & IMPDP 是 Oracle 数据库中最常用的数据导出和导入工具,它们可以快速地将数据从一个数据库导出到另一个数据库中。EXPDP(Data Pump Export)是 Oracle 10g 及更高版本中引入的一款高性能的数据导出...
### ORACLE expdp-impdp 使用详解 #### EXPDP 命令行选项解析 **1. ATTACH** - **用途**: 该选项用于在客户端会话与已存在的导出任务之间建立联系。 - **语法**: ```plaintext ATTACH=[schema_name.]job_name ...
这部分内容是Oracle数据库管理中非常重要的一部分,尤其是在进行数据备份、迁移以及恢复操作时。 ### 数据泵(Data Pump)简介 数据泵是Oracle提供的一种用于高效导出和导入数据的方法。它比传统的`exp`和`imp`...
Oracle数据库的迁移是数据库管理中的常见任务,其中expdp(Export Data Pump)和impdp(Import Data Pump)工具是Oracle提供的高效数据导入导出解决方案。这两个实用程序在Oracle数据库环境中扮演着至关重要的角色,...
Oracle的EXPDP(Export Data Pump)和IMPDP(Import Data Pump)是数据库迁移、备份和恢复过程中的关键工具。这两个命令允许用户高效地导出和导入数据库对象和数据,包括表、视图、索引、存储过程等。下面将详细解释...
数据泵(Data Pump)技术提升了数据迁移、备份和恢复的性能,提供了更快的数据传输速度和更丰富的功能。 expdp(Export Data Pump)是用来导出数据库对象的工具,它允许用户将数据和元数据从一个Oracle数据库快速...
在实际应用中,数据泵 expdp/impdp 工具可以用于各种数据迁移场景,例如将某用户所有数据导入另一个用户,并转换表空间;或者将某个表空间中的所有对象导入到另一个表空间中。 oracle 数据迁移是指将 oracle 数据库...
总结,Oracle 数据泵EXPDP 和 IMPDP 提供了一种高效、灵活的方式来处理数据库的逻辑备份、恢复、对象迁移和表空间移动。它们的出现极大地扩展了数据管理的灵活性,特别是对于大型企业级数据库,能够有效地处理大量...
综上所述,Oracle非归档不停机迁移数据的方法—expdp/impdp是一种高效且灵活的数据迁移工具,允许在业务连续运行的同时完成迁移任务,降低了对业务的影响。正确地进行迁移前的准备、配置、导出和导入操作是成功迁移...
这两种工具都是基于 Oracle 的 Data Pump 架构,比传统的 EXP 和 IMP 工具提供了更高级的功能,包括并行处理、加密支持等,可以极大地提高数据迁移和备份恢复的效率。 #### 二、准备工作 1. **创建目录对象**:在...
数据泵是 Oracle 提供的一种高效的数据迁移工具,它能够帮助用户快速地将数据库中的数据和元数据转移到其他位置,同时也支持从外部将数据重新加载到数据库中。 #### 二、准备工作 在进行数据泵操作之前,我们需要...
主要通过`expdp`和`impdp`命令来完成数据的导出与导入工作。数据泵的主要优点包括高性能、高效率以及对大型数据集的支持能力。 #### 解决方案 ##### 1. 处理字符集差异 **问题描述**: 源数据库与目标数据库的字符...
通过使用 EXPDP 和 IMPDP 命令,我们可以轻松地将 Oracle 11g 数据从 Windows 服务器导出到 Linux 服务器上,并且可以将数据导入到 Linux 服务器上的 Oracle 数据库中,从而实现数据的迁移和集成。
1. **逻辑备份和恢复**:数据泵可以用来创建数据库对象的逻辑备份,并能够在需要时进行逻辑恢复,这对于数据保护和灾难恢复至关重要。 2. **数据库对象迁移**:无论是同一数据库内的不同用户间,还是不同的数据库...
Oracle 数据泵(Data Pump)是 Oracle 10g 版本引入的一种高效的数据导入导出工具,它通过 EXPDP 和 IMPDP 命令提供了一种快速的方法来迁移数据库对象或数据。与传统的 EXP 和 IMP 工具相比,数据泵提供了更高级的...